Meaning of operator

A person or thing that operates or controls a machine, system, or business.

Key Difference

An operator typically implies active control or management, whereas synonyms may focus on execution, supervision, or facilitation.

Example of operator

  • The crane operator carefully lifted the heavy cargo onto the ship.
  • She works as a telephone operator, connecting calls for a large corporation.
